Breakfast at Tiffany's Shower

I am plannng a shower for someone at work, with Breakfast at Tiffany's as the theme. Please help me fll in some gaps

Decor - blue table cloths, white servingware, white balloons, "diamonds" and pearls on the tables, Hepburn quotes on tiffany cards on the table

food - muffins, danish, scones, doughnuts, cinnamon rolls, fruit salad

favors - cookies that look like tiffany boxes

any other ideas? games? decorations?

  • Okay- I'd ditch the doughnuts and danish.  Then I'd premake some fruit, yogurt and granola parfaits.  I'd do savory scones instead of sweet- ham and cheddar comes to mind.  I'd also consider swapping the muffins for bagels.  You could get a couple kinds of cream cheese and even add some smoked salmon.

    Other thoughts that aren't very fancy but are hearty (especially if this is later in the year or there will be guys) a crock pot of sausage gravy with biscuits.  I've never done it, but I have also seen recipes for crockpot eggs.  I'd try that one first.

     

  • Food: I'm a teacher, and once a month we have a breakfast in the faculty room. I usually bring the CI Breakfast Casserole. I make it the night before and bake it off in the morning. I have the pyrex 9x13 pan with the carrying case. It's easy to transport in that carrying case. I bet other people would be willing to bring a casserole or quiche. These don't have to be served hot, and if you have a microwave at work, people can always choose to heat it up.

    PP mentioned smoked salmon and bagels! Perfect idea! When I think NY I think bagels and loxs. 

    I also agree with eliminating at least one of the sweet pastries. At our school, we always had doughnuts or danish left over. People tend to go more towards the fruit and bagels.

    I like the idea of a yogurt parfait, but I would do a "make your own parfait" station. Keep it simple, a bowl of mixed berries, a bowl of granola and a bowl of plain or vanilla yogurt. (This way the granola does not get soggy.)

    One thing that I never really understood at breakfast, but people at my school love, is a small cheese plate with some plain crackers. 

    Can you make a ginger-ale based punch to serve in champagne flutes? (Even plastic ones would be festive for a Breakfast at Tiffany's theme.

    I went to a breakfast at tiffany's themed shower and we had a cereal martini bar.  There were large martini glasses for everyone and we filled each with the cereal of our choice and milk. It was really cute.  There were also lifesize pictures of Audrey Hepburn (her daugher's name is Audrey) and gift boxes everywhere wrapped with blue paper and white bows.
